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Polysomnographic Technician to join our team at The University of Chicago Medicine. As a Polysomnographic Technician, you will play a critical role in the diagnosis and treatment of sleep disorders.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form routine polysomnograms and CPAP/BiPAP titrations
  • Prepare patients for tests and obtain relevant information and patient history
  • Operate and maintain sleep laboratory equipment, including video-monitoring equipment
  • Score sleep records and write informal preliminary reports for physicians
  • Participate in the general flow and operation of the Sleep Lab, including paperwork and quality of recordings
Requirements
  • Minimum of a High School diploma and completion of preparation modules for a registration certificate in Polysomnographic Technology (RPSGT or RST)
  • CPR certification
  • RPSGT (Registered Polysomnographic Technologist) or RST (Registered Sleep Technologist) certification within one year of hire
  • Registered Respiratory Therapist will also qualify
Preferred Qualifications
  • Graduate from an accredited 2-year program in Electroneuro diagnostics
  • Minimum of four years' experience (including clinical) in the field of sleep disorders
Work Environment

This is a full-time position working 36 hours per week, with a 12-hour shift from 7:00pm - 7:30am. The schedule will vary depending on the week, but you will be scheduled to work on weekends (Saturday and/or Sunday) only every other week.
